Description

Davidoff presents a new fragrant pair ideal for summer and summer cooling down – Cool Water Summer Dive. These two fragrances can be expected in spring 2011 as an announcement for the summer period of 2011.

Theme of the fragrances is diving and they are inspired by the big blue, adventure and sports spirit and energy.

Cool Water Summer Dive Man is created of citrusy notes of lemon bark, mandarin and grapefruit combined with aromatic basil, juniper berries and sage.

Marine notes contribute to freshness of the composition. The perfume for men is available as 125 ml, in bluish-green nuances.

The Davidoff Cool Water Summer Dive collection is available in limited amounts.
